**Recording Studio — Booking and Access**

Team assistants scheduling training-video sessions in the Larkspur Studio on level 3 should reserve a minimum two-hour block and confirm with the media team at least one day ahead. Check that the soundproof door seals fully on arrival, switch the corridor light to "recording," and log equipment taken from the cabinet. The studio door stays locked outside sessions; to unlock it, enter the code below.

badge for tajeg-kagap: bdg-EWZTJN-83588199

Subject: Key rotation — replica lag alarm

Plugin authors: the Quillmere read-replica lag alarm fired twice this week, traced to stale polling credentials. We rotated all keys for the Lagwatch metrics endpoint at 04:00 UTC. Old keys stop working Friday. Update your plugin configs before then. The new key for the Lagwatch internal API follows.

app token of tagug-hahaf = kto2_9v

**Q: What happened to the ticket-pricing experiment on Gatefold?**

A: Short answer: it's paused, not dead. We ran variable pricing for the Lanternside venue cohort for six weeks, and conversion went up, but refund requests nearly doubled — turns out people hate seeing a cheaper price after buying. Before anyone restarts it, read the guardrails doc, especially the bit about price floors and the refund-matching rule. All the analysis, dashboards, and the restart checklist are collected on the page below.

wiki page, kahog-hahig: https://vault.zemvargrid.internal/display/deploy/repo/settings/merge_requests/job/settings/6f3b933774dbc5320a4daa18

## Step 6: Template cache warm-up

Slate's template renderer at Pinegate compiles templates on first request. Cold starts are slow. Fix: enable the precompile cache before deploy. Run `slate precompile --all` in CI. Verify cache hit rate exceeds 95% in the staging dashboard before promoting. The renderer pulls compiled artifacts from the cache store, which requires authentication. In `.env.production`, set `TEMPLATE_CACHE_ENABLED=true`, then add the cache store access secret directly beneath it.

vault entry, fadup-tagag: RELAY_SECRET8=2fd92179